WebMar 12, 2013 · Singapore's refineries. ExxonMobil and Royal Dutch Shell also have high levels of investment in Singapore's energy sector and have acquired many petrochemical and refining assets. Exploration and production Singapore has no commercial oil reserves or prospective production areas and must rely entirely on imported crude oil for refining. WebAug 31, 2012 · Singapore’s reserves are managed by three agencies – the Government of Singapore Investment Corporation (GIC), Temasek Holdings (Temasek) and the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S).
